The psychological part is easy for me. I have been in an actual impact descent. It is nothing like the simulator. In the simulator you know that you are going to crash. You wake up in the morning knowing that you are going to crash several times that day. You also know that you will very likely survive. There are professional divers in the pool with plenty of oxygen for everybody. There are trained emergency medical personnel nearby just in case something goes awry. You know exactly where you are at all times and will never have to deal with environmental situations other than the water in the pool. Once you get out of the water you are done. There is no floating around in the ocean for days waiting for somebody to find you. None of this is available in a real crash.

Yom HaShoah is the day we commemorate the six million people who were murdered by bigotry. It is a national day of mourning and a religious observance, though the religious aspect is debated. It is one of those days when you will find secular and religious ceremonies at the same time. You can go to any government office, school, library, hospital, military instillation, synagogue, mosque, church and people will be praying and lighting candles. You hear a lot about tensions between Israelis and Arabs in the international media but I have never seen any Arab not observe the two minutes of silence. In my family it is also a day when the TV is absolutely forbidden. This is a custom I’ve grown to appreciate more as I got older. And TV programmes got worse.

Another simple rule about travelling to Switzerland is that it can be one of the most expensive countries in Europe. We went to Zürich, which is not the greatest place for budget travellers. Had I gone alone I would have paid a small fortune to sleep in a closet. One of the benefits of travelling with a group of people you know very well is that you can afford much nicer accommodations. We rented a house not all that far from Tina Turner’s Küsnacht Ferienhaus at Zürichsee that was very reasonable since there were so many of us.
